The Angle Fitting for Swage redirects a 4mm stainless steel cable at an angle as it passes through a post, allowing the cable run to change direction without kinking, fraying, or placing lateral stress on the cable at the post hole. It is an essential fitting for any cable balustrade installation where the cable does not run in a perfectly straight horizontal line — most commonly on raking staircases, skew balconies, angled deck perimeters, and any installation where the post geometry requires the cable to enter and exit at different angles.

Without an angle fitting, threading a cable through a straight post hole at an angle places the cable under stress at the point of contact with the hole edge — over time this can cause wear and fraying at that point, which is both a structural concern and a maintenance issue. The angle fitting provides a smooth, guided redirect that protects the cable and ensures it exits the post at the correct angle cleanly and without contact stress.

Manufactured in Grade 316 Marine Grade stainless steel, suitable for all outdoor and coastal cable balustrade installations.
